Summer lime tree in Reifenstein

Highlight • Natural Monument

The 600 year old summer linden tree is the oldest deciduous tree in Eichsfeld and is one of the most valuable natural tree monuments in Thuringia.

Leine Spring (Leinequelle)

Highlight • River

This is the source of the Leine and also the starting point of the Leine-Heide cycle path from Leinefelde to Hamburg. The route goes through Heiligenstadt, Göttingen, Hanover, Soltau and many other places.

Dünkreuz Memorial Cross

Highlight • Monument

Coming from Deuna, a station path leads to Dünkreuz. Once there, you have an overview of the entire Eichsfeld basin. In the warmer seasons, the place is ideal for holding outdoor services.

On a rocky spur of the Dün ridge, at an altitude of 480 m, lies the so-called Spornburg Scharfenstein. In front of its gate stands an almost equally old lime tree, which is considered the oldest deciduous tree in Eichsfeld and one of the most valuable natural tree monuments in Thuringia. Two other almost equally old and massive lime trees stand right in the neighborhood to be marveled at.

What is the Selke Valley and what makes it a natural highlight?

The Selke Valley is a significant natural highlight near Gernrode, designated as a 70-hectare nature reserve. It's known for its diverse range of plants and is home to rare animals. The Selke River flows gently through the valley, creating picturesque views. The 75 km Selke Valley Trail offers an immersive experience, and the Selke Valley Railway provides a unique way to see the scenery, often with steam locomotives.

Are there any unique or less-known natural gems in the Gernrode area?

Beyond the more popular spots, the Ancient Hornbeam of Bornberg offers a unique natural experience. This area features old head hornbeams, some around 250 to 300 years old, with long, thick branches resulting from historical forest management practices. It's a special place for those interested in ancient trees and forest history.
